Output 68173934296feaa3093116b2a9c5b513c12393ac746cdc8d75db31f75a27eb04:2

value
27966944747
script pubkey
OP_0 OP_PUSHBYTES_20 993643327d82b2e6ea79667be67dbfccd038333b
address
ltc1qnymyxvnas2ewd6nevea7vldlengrsvemnncxjt
transaction
68173934296feaa3093116b2a9c5b513c12393ac746cdc8d75db31f75a27eb04
spent
true